ANNA BUELOW
Blairstown
Anna E. Buelow, 97, died Friday, Oct. 31, 2014, at Virginia Gay Hospital in Vinton. Funeral services will be 10 a.m. Tuesday, Nov. 4, at Grace Lutheran Church in Blairstown, with the Rev. David Rempfer officiating. Interment will be in St. John Lutheran Cemetery in Newhall. Visitation will be from 4 to 7 p.m. Monday at Phillips Funeral Home in Blairstown.
In lieu of flowers, memorials may be directed to Grace Lutheran Church.
Anna Elizabeth Happel was born Sept. 24, 1917, to Henry and Elizabeth (Krug) Happel, on the family farm near Vinton. She graduated from Lincoln High School in 1935. She was united in marriage to Leo W. Buelow on Aug. 23, 1942, in Vinton. Anna worked at Bird's Hardware Store while her husband was serving in World War II. Following his return, she began a lifelong career of working side by side with her husband on the farm. Leo preceded her in death in 2007.
Anna was a longtime member of Grace Lutheran Church in Blairstown, where she enjoyed membership in the Fellowship Club and Ladies Aid.
She loved watching her grandchildren and great-grandchildren; they always brought a twinkle to her eye.
Anna is survived by her son, Terry (Terri) Buelow of Newhall; her daughters, Betty Buelow King of Cedar Rapids and Judy (Ron) Comried of Monticello; her grandchildren, Greg (Carrie) Buelow, Julie (Mike) Kasper and Whitney Comried; and three great-grandchildren, Natalie Buelow, Lucas and Allison Kasper.
In addition to her parents and husband, Anna was preceded in death by her brothers, sisters, and her grandson, Austin Comried.
